A lot of large-section tunnels in weak surrounding rock has been encountered when urban subway and underwater tunnel were built in recent years. The stability of tunnel face is a key and valuableproblem to be solved.In this dissertation, some engineering such as Liuyanghe tunnel were chosen as background, theoretical analysis, numerical simulation model test and field monitor were adopt to carry research on the face stability and control of the large section tunnel in soft rock.The main work and relevantconclusion of the dissertation are described as follows:1. The stability of double line railway tunnel face was classified based on the surrouding rock grading standard of railway tunnel in china.The tunnel face behavior is stable, stable in short term and unstable when the extrusion of tunnel face is less than8mm, between8mm and45mm, larger than45mm, or when the average plastic shear strain of tunnel face is less than0.001, between0.001and0.006, larger than0.006respectively.2. The method by the principle of dichotomy was applied to back calculate the grout cohesive strength and grout friction angle based on a given pullout force of rock bolt, and the back calculated value was used to instead the real value in other relevant numerical analyses.3. The reinforcement density of bolt was determined by the balance principle of tunnel face; by using which, the extrusion of tunnel face can be control accurately; The reinforcement scope of bolt was determined by the comparison of extrusion in different reinforcement density; the depth of fracture plane was chosen as the reinforcement length; the optimal axial stiffness of bolt was defined by comparison of reinforcement effect of bolt with different axial stiffness.4. There is an optimal permeability coefficient of rock for the stability of tunnel face. The extrusion deformation of tunnel face will be the minimal value with the optimal permeability coefficient. Water pressure is unfavorable for the stability of tunnel face. The tunnel face will became unstable with large water pressure.5. The dynamic effect of earthquake is unfavorable for the stability of tunnel face. The influence of dynamic effect on tunnel face is different in different strata, tunnels in hard rock strata are less affected while tunnels in soft rock strata are major affected.Blasting load result in increasing of tunnel face extrusion, which will lead to unstable of tunnel face.6. The safety of tunnel has been verified by the analysis of numerical calculation, field monitoring and model test. Since the major extrusion of tunnel face emerged before the expose of tunnel face, incorrect measurement method will lead to serious small result.
